Delicious Low-Calorie Chicken Wings

Chicken wings are considered one of the foods that can be included in a diet due to their high nutritional value. They are a rich source of protein, which helps in building muscles and promoting satiety for longer periods. Chicken wings contain vitamins such as B6 and B12, which contribute to improving nervous system functions and enhancing energy production. Additionally, the use of spices like turmeric and black pepper gives the food anti-inflammatory properties and helps improve digestion. Despite their benefits, care should be taken not to consume them excessively, as they may contain high levels of saturated fats if fried.

Ingredients:

  • 500 grams of chicken wings
  • 2 tablespoons of soy sauce
  • Half a lemon
  • 1/4 teaspoon of paprika
  • 1 teaspoon of turmeric
  • Vinegar
  • Salt
  • A pinch of black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on of dried coriander
  • 3 cloves of grated garlic

Preparation Method:

  1. Marinate the chicken wings in water, salt, and vinegar for 15 minutes.
  2. In a clean bowl, mix the paprika, turmeric, soy sauce, garlic, coriander, and black pepper, then squeeze half a lemon over the mixture.
  3. Add the chicken wings to the sauce and leave them for an hour.
  4. Place the wings in the oven at 180°C for 20 minutes.
  5. It can be served with bread, rice, or pasta.

Note:

Make sure the chicken is fully cooked before consuming to ensure food safety.

This recipe is suitable for those who enjoy spicy and bold-flavored foods, but it should be avoided by people who are allergic to soy, spices, or those following a low-sodium diet.

Nutritional Values and Calories:

500 grams of chicken wings:

  • Calories: Approximately 1340 calories
  • Protein: Approximately 107 grams
  • Fat: Approximately 100 grams
  • Carbohydrates: Approximately 0 grams
  • Nutritional Benefits: A rich source of protein essential for tissue building and repair. Also contains vitamins like niacin and vitamin B6, which are important for metabolism.

A pinch of salt:

  • Calories: 0 calories
  • Protein: 0 grams
  • Fat: 0 grams
  • Carbohydrates: 0 grams
  • Sodium: Approximately 400 mg (for a small pinch of salt)

A pinch of black pepper:

  • Calories: Approximately 2 calories
  • Protein: 0 grams
  • Fat: 0 grams
  • Carbohydrates: Approximately 0.5 grams
  • Nutritional Benefits: Black pepper is low in calories and provides small amounts of antioxidants.

Half a teaspoon of turmeric:

  • Calories: Approximately 4 calories
  • Protein: 0.1 grams
  • Fat: 0.1 grams
  • Carbohydrates: Approximately 0.8 grams
  • Nutritional Benefits: Contains the powerful antioxidant and anti-inflammatory compound curcumin, which plays a role in reducing the risk of cancer and heart disease.

Quarter teaspoon of paprika:

  • Calories: Approximately 2 calories
  • Protein: 0.1 grams
  • Fat: 0.1 grams
  • Carbohydrates: Approximately 0.4 grams
  • Nutritional Benefits: A good source of vitamin C and other antioxidants, which help boost the immune system and protect cells from damage.

1 tablespoon of soy sauce:

  • Calories: Approximately 11 calories
  • Protein: 1 gram
  • Fat: 0 grams
  • Carbohydrates: 1 gram
  • Sodium: Approximately 920 mg
  • Nutritional Benefits: Rich in protein and sodium, containing essential amino acids. However, it should be consumed in moderation due to its high sodium content.

Half a lemon (juice):

  • Calories: Approximately 6 calories
  • Protein: 0.1 grams
  • Fat: 0 grams
  • Carbohydrates: Approximately 2 grams
  • Nutritional Benefits: Rich in vitamin C and antioxidants, it enhances iron absorption from other foods.

1 teaspoon of coriander:

  • Calories: Approximately 2 calories
  • Protein: 0.1 grams
  • Fat: 0 grams
  • Carbohydrates: Approximately 0.4 grams

Total:

  • Calories: Approximately 1367 calories
  • Protein: Approximately 108.3 grams
  • Fat: Approximately 100.2 grams
  • Carbohydrates: Approximately 3.6 grams
  • Sodium: Approximately 1320 mg

These values are approximate and may vary depending on the size of the chicken wings and the exact amount of ingredients used.
